AERIAL MONITORING

The flights made according tu the plan described in Chapter 1 are
mapped tc Figures 2,1 and 2.2. The radiation intensities are showm on the
maps md also, to permit identification of the ielands, in Tables 2.2 and

2.3. At places where no data are given the rates are Jess than 0.05 mr/hr.
The highest value was 1.5 mr/hr on M plua 3 at Agrihan

the

in the Marianas..

Gm the basis of the decay lav usually assumed, with an exponent of minus 1.2,

the cumulative dose to the population of this poland was est'mated at 500

milliroentgens, neglecting the possibility that

rain might wash away the

active dust or concentrate it onto limited areas,

The smount washed off can-

not be guessed but the process must certainly occur and the estimate of the
dose to the general population is therefore conservative. Some such process
evidently reduced th+ radiation level on a number of islends in the lower

Mortenas from 0.5 ar/hz on M plus 3 to an undetectable amount on M plus 5.

Settled dust sampling stations had deen established at some of tha
islands included in the serial survey. ‘There were two such stations on Guan,
an island on which relatively high radiation intensities were found during
the week a“te” MIKE shot. The serial monitoring results and th. duplicate
wettled dust data for this period at Guam are listed in Table 2.1.
